FSC Malta timeline[]
Malta made its FSC debut in the second edition, April 2009, with DJ Ruby's 'Living in the Dark' placing 13th in a field of 20.
It would take over four years and exactly 50 contests for Malta to come back, with Ira Losco whose 'What I'd Give' marked Malta's comeback, placing 19th out of 38. Since then, Malta has participated in every edition and it's on the ninth attempt at the moment.
Highest peak so far was 5th, achieved by Red Electrick in December 2013, whilst the worst placement was 34th just two months later!
